Adherence to the Mediterranean Diet Is Associated with Lower Abdominal Adiposity in European Men and Women

Abstract: Given the lack of consistent evidence of the relationship between Mediterranean dietary patterns and body fat, we assessed the cross-sectional association between adherence to a modified Mediterranean diet, BMI, and waist circumference (WC). A total of 497,308 individuals (70.7% women) aged 25-70 y from 10 European countries participated in this study. “…Computer-assisted modelling of individual diets identified that the most important foods that enable people to fulfil nutritional requirements (except for vitamin D) are those characteristic of the MDP (63) . Surveys have repeatedly shown that adherence to an MDP is also associated with a healthier body weight (64,65) , reduced waist circumference as a marker of central obesity (66) , and lower incidence of the metabolic syndrome (67) and type 2 diabetes (68,69) . The Mediterranean diet may positively influence the ageing process (70) by delaying the evolution of cognitive decline linked to Alzheimer's disease (71) and vascular dementia, which is often documented a long time before the clinical diagnosis of dementia (72) .…”

“…As compared to individuals on a Mediterranean diet, those consuming a diet high in saturated fat have increased weight gain, a greater volume of visceral adipose tissue, larger waist circumference and more cardiovascular disease mortality. [9][10][11] Evidence suggests that diets high in saturated fat and relatively low in polyunsaturated and monounsaturated fatty acids contribute to the pathogenesis of both mood and metabolic disorders during obesity. A successful reducing diet is one that an individual can adhere to for several months to lose 5% to 10% of initial weight.…”
